Abstract

Based on amount change and distribution density of the Neolithic sites in Henan Province, these sites are divided into three types: (1)the Growth type. This type is mainly located in Luoyang Basin where the landform was convenient for millet-farming and settlement-clustering. (2) the Atrophy type. It mainly sits in the Nanyang Basin in which was a transition zone for cultural exchange. And (3) is the Oscillation type. This type distributes around the area of Yinghe-Ruhe River downstream with low land and frequent floods, which affected the amounts of sites in respond to series climate fluctuations in the early and middle Holocene. Comparatively, the unique terrain environment and water networks in the Luoyang Basin heralded the earliest civilized fruit in China and to be the cradle of early cultural transmission.
